X21 Standalone Module USER MANUAL

The Omnitron

iConverter

®

X21 is a serial to fiber media converter featuring several

configuration modes enabling connection to a wide variety of X.21 and RS-530
applications. Data rates of up to 8Mbps are supported.

T h e X 2 1 s u p p o r ts s ta n d a r d D C E
sourced timing and terminal timing
modes. The included adapter cable
accommodates different connector
g e n d e r t y p e s . T h e X 2 1 f e a t u r e s
local loopback on the serial and fiber
p o r t s t o f a c i l i t a t e t e s t i n g a n d
installations.

INSTALLATION PROCEDURE

1) Configure DIP-Switches

2) Install Standalone Module and Connect Cables

3) Verify Operation

1) CONFIGURE DIP-SWITCHES

FRONT PANEL DIP-SWITCH

SW1 - DCE/DTE

When this DIP-switch is in the “DCE” (default) position, the serial port is configured to
connect to a DCE device. When the DIP-switch is in the “DTE” position, the serial port
is configured to connect to a DTE device.

SW2 - SET CLOCK (RXC) POLARITY

When this DIP-switch is in the
Receive Clock “RC” (default)
position, the clock edge used
to sample the data on the serial
port is defined by the TIA/EIA-
334-C specification. When the
DIP-switch is in the Receive
Clock Inverted “Inv” position,
the data on the serial port is
sampled on the inverted clock
edge.

3) VERIFY OPERATION

Once the module has been installed and configured per steps 1 and 2, verify the
module is operational by viewing the LED indicators.

The Power LED indicates the module is receiving power.

The Fiber Optic link LED indicates the fiber optic connection has been established.

Verify the serial port is configured for the correct mode of operation. Check the DCE/
DTE and TD/RD LEDs.
